Get Lost In Some Good Books

Way back in 2011 we shared a story on the book sculptures and installations of the Slovakian-born artist Matej Krén. Now the enormous stacked book assemblege that he calls “Idiom” has found a permanent home in the Prague Municipal Library and Gallery on Marianske namesti.

Krén’s literay tower is constructed from a collection of thousands of used books that are stacked in an overlapping cylindrical pattern. A tear shaped opening in the tower offers a ten foot tall viewing hole. While mirrors on the floor and ceiling provide an infinite reflection for viewers.
